I tend to put more attention into a dog that had been bred in a closer family of dogs by one or two people that have liked minds on breeding. I also pay heavy attention to their Cull practices.
Papered dogs with four generations and twelve different owners of each dog tells me that there typically is no uniformity in the breeding practices.
